Stuxnet discovered in 2010 was the first malware proven to cause physical damage to industrial equipment. It infiltrated Microsoft Windows systems tied to Iran?s uranium-enrichment program then sabotaged Siemens Step7 programmable-logic controllers (PLCs) that managed the centrifuges at the Natanz Fuel Enrichment Plant.

Stuxnet a computer worm discovered in June 2010 that was specifically written to take over certain programmable industrial control systems and cause the equipment run by those systems to malfunction while feeding false data to systems monitors indicating the equipment to be running as intended.
